Most of us won't get paid millions of dollars regardless of how people see us so it is important that your personal brand be managed not just allowed to flow with the current.
Honestly your brand is not how you see yourself it is how others see you. You can attempt to influence but you can't control perceptions of others. This is why managing your personal brand is important. Now more than every there is a tremendous amount of information floating around the internet about you. This information might be old or even incorrect but there may be people using that information and building an opinion about you. You can go in after the fact and take down those Facebook pics of you and your friends in Mexico but are they really gone or have they sunk your chances of getting that dream job?
As you move along your life think about what you are all about. What do you want to be when you grow up? Knowing this will allow you to prep the steps you want to take in your life. If you really want to build a personal brand decide how you can best position yourself relating to reaching your goals. Remember there is more than one way to get to the same destination. As you build your brand don't create something that you are not. You should take advice, read, plan but choose a path that will allow you to be yourself. You might get away with playing a character for awhile but you'll be much more comfortable being genuine.
